The JP Catured spring has a delrin spacer so you can use it in A2 stock receiver extention. I don't know if this would work for you, but if it does, it might take out some of the twang twang.
 
I'm thinking why can't I just get the machinist at work to turn me out a spacer that's the difference in length from the A2 and carbine tube.
 
It's a non issue bob. If you run a spacer the same difference as the rifle vs carbine buffer, you'll be fine. I ran a spacer with carbine buffer for a long time before I got an actual jp low mass rifle buffer.
 
Brownells sells the spacers. When I run a rifle length buffer tube, I prefer a carbine buffer and a spacer. Easier to tune IMHO.
